✨ Century Tuna Chanos (Milkfish) marinated in vegetable oil

Chanos, also known as milkfish, is a popular choice for quick, satisfying seafood meals. This marinated fish in vegetable oil has a savory, gently rich taste that works well when you want something ready to use straight from the can.

Use it as a convenient protein for rice bowls, sandwiches, and simple noodle dishes. The oil helps carry flavor, so it’s great for mixing into warm grains or tossing with crisp vegetables for an easy, balanced plate.

✅ Key features

  • Ready-to-use fish option for fast meals when you don’t have time to cook seafood from scratch
  • Marinated in vegetable oil for a fuller, savory taste and a satisfying mouthfeel
  • Versatile flavor that pairs easily with rice, bread, noodles, and fresh vegetables
  • The oil can be used as a built-in dressing base—try mixing it with citrus or vinegar for a quick sauce
  • Handy pantry staple for lunches, travel snacks, or last-minute dinners

🍽️ How to use

  • Flake over steamed rice and add soy sauce, calamansi/lemon, and sliced onion for a simple Filipino-style bowl
  • Stir into garlic fried rice or congee to add seafood flavor without extra cooking
  • Make a quick sandwich: mash with a little mayo (or yogurt), black pepper, and chopped celery/onion
  • Toss with cucumber, tomato, and a splash of vinegar for a refreshing side salad
  • Mix into noodles with chili, garlic, and a squeeze of citrus for an easy spicy-sour finish

🧾 Ingredients

Fish (Chanos chanos) 57%, water, soybean oil, salt, sugar, flavour enhancer E621, garlic powder, ginger powder, onion powder, corn starch, whey (milk), flavouring, cinnamon powder, chilli powder, thickener: xanthan gum.

🧾 Allergens

Fish, Sulphites, Milk, Soy

🧾 Nutrition facts

Energy (kJ) - 712 kJ

Energy (kcal) - 170 kcal

Fats - 10 g of which saturates 5 g

Carbohydrates - 6 g of that sugar 3 g

Protein - 14 g

Salt - 2 g

Keep in mind that even foods that do not list allergens in their ingredients may still contain some. For example, in the case of gluten, a food containing up to 20 mg/kg of gluten is considered gluten-free and can be labeled as such. Up to 50 mg/kg of gluten is considered a trace amount, and labeling as gluten-free and information about trace amounts is voluntary.

We only sell long-life products that do not require special conditions. However, these are still food products, and when shopping online, it is important to remember that a few days in a box in the sun or, conversely, in the cold can have a negative effect on the quality of the food purchased.

Pay attention to the expiration date and type of shelf life.
Use by/expiration date = after this date, it is not safe to eat the food.
Best before = after this date, the quality may decline, but consumption is usually safe if the packaging is intact and the food still smells and tastes good.
